This time, the released leaked title is one original envisioned by Action Forms as a title within the Duke Nukem franchise back in 2001, titled Duke Nukem: Endangered Species.

The game features Duke Nukem traveling and hunting down several species that have been modified in a genetic form for an unknown cause, with the animals ranging from anything like tigers, sharks, gorillas, to more incredible creatures like a T-Rex and a werewolf. While Endangered Species didn't see the light of day, some of its ideas and assets eventually got reworked into a game called Vivisector: Beast Within, with its plot featuring genetically and mechanically modified creatures roaming an island with interesting twists and turns throughout the story.
